Grease trap pumping services involve the removal of accumulated fats, oils, and grease (FOG) from grease interceptors or traps. These services typically include the thorough extraction of sludge and debris that build up over time, helping to maintain the proper functioning of the grease trap. Regular pumping prevents blockages and ensures that the trap continues to effectively separate FOG from wastewater before it enters the plumbing system. Service providers use specialized equipment to safely and efficiently empty the trap, reducing the risk of overflows and unpleasant odors.
One of the primary issues that grease trap pumping addresses is the potential for grease buildup to cause plumbing problems. When grease accumulates beyond the trap’s capacity, it can lead to clogs within the drain lines, resulting in backups and possible property damage. Additionally, excessive grease in the system can cause foul odors and unsanitary conditions, which may attract pests or violate health regulations. Routine pumping services help mitigate these problems by removing the buildup before it becomes a significant issue, supporting both property safety and operational efficiency.

Cost Range - Grease trap pumping services typically cost between $150 and $400 per service, depending on the size of the trap and location. For example, a standard residential trap might be around $150, while larger commercial units could be closer to $400.
Factors Affecting Price - The total cost can vary based on the trap’s size, accessibility, and the frequency of service needed. Difficult-to-reach traps or those requiring extra equipment may incur higher fees.
Average Service Cost - On average, clients in Orinda, CA, can expect to pay approximately $200 to $300 for a typical grease trap pumping appointment. Prices outside this range are possible depending on specific circumstances.
Additional Charges - Extra fees may apply for emergency services, special disposal requirements, or additional cleaning. These costs are typically discussed during the service estimate process with local providers.

What is grease trap pumping? Grease trap pumping involves removing accumulated fats, oils, and solids from a commercial or industrial grease trap to ensure proper functioning.
How often should grease traps be pumped? The frequency of pumping depends on the size of the trap and usage, but many facilities schedule regular maintenance every few months.
Why is regular grease trap maintenance important? Regular pumping helps prevent foul odors, blockages, and costly backups in plumbing systems.
What signs indicate a grease trap needs pumping? Signs include slow drains, foul odors, or visible buildup around the trap area.
